CD2 Councilman Paul Krekorian, 42nd Assemblyman Mike Feuer, and the Mayor sorting clothes at today's event.

On Sunday, the National Council of Jewish Women/LA (NCJW/LA) held their annual free clothing, books, and gifts giveaway at the NCJW/LA main office on Fairfax. The NCJW/LA thrift store employees spend months setting aside donations in preparation for this event, and today's turnout  (one report says 7,000 attended) proved those efforts were sorely needed!

The NCJW/LA operates 9 Thrift Stores in the Los Angeles area, and as anyone can tell you, these are some of the top thrift stores around in regards to quality and selection. And as today's giveaway proves, the NCJW/LA Thrift Stores give back to the community in a huge way.
